Pure comfort food. It’s one of the most-requested dishes for Thanksgiving. Regular milk can be used in place of the evaporated milk.
Step: 1
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
Step: 2
Melt 2 tablespoons butter in a large skillet over medium heat. Cook and stir onion and bell pepper in melted butter until the onions are translucent, 5 to 7 minutes. Stir flour, salt, paprika, and mustard into the onion mixture, reduce heat to low, and continue cooking until the mixture is bubbling, 2 to 3 minutes. Gradually stream evaporated milk into the mixture while stirring; bring to a boil for 1 minute. Add corn and egg; stir. Pour into a casserole dish.
Step: 3
Mix crackers and 1 tablespoon melted butter together in a bowl; sprinkle evenly over corn mixture.
Step: 4
Bake until golden brown, 30 to 35 minutes.
